Ed Kennell 46,100 #7 Posted 2 hours ago 6 hours ago, oldlineman said: Just a quick question, do you have to remove the oil fill dipstick tube in order to remove the starter? 1989 c-414, kohler M 12. Thank you Yes, and due to the tight clearance to the starter 12v. lug, I install a rubber sleeve on the fill tube to provide insulation. 1 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

oldlineman 1,718 #9 Posted 43 minutes ago Thank you everyone, I sort of figured that it had to come off, now for the next question will oil come out if you take said fill tube off without draining engine oil? Thanks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
Achto 31,827 #10 Posted 33 minutes ago 7 minutes ago, oldlineman said: now for the next question will oil come out if you take said fill tube off without draining engine oil? The oil level should be below the dip stick housing. Should be able to remove it with out leaking oil.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
